SOLIDARITAS ANTARUMAT BERAGAMA DALAM TRADISI BARIKAN DI DESA MOJONGAPIT JOMBANG Dinda Mirtanty; Agus Machfud Fauzi; Farid Pribadi

Abstract

This research is motivated by the exsistence of inter-religious solidarity in Mojongapit Village trought the Barikan Tradition. The barikan  tradition is a tradition carried out before independence day with the core activity of  tahlil, but interfaith communities participate in this activity, which is different from other village communities. Thus, the purpose of this research is to find out the form of community solidarity in the barikan tradition, the driving factor and the inhibiting factors for inter-religious solidarity in the barikan tradition. This research is classified using purposive sampling. This research will analyzed theoretically using the perspective of Emile Durkheim’s theory of social solidarity. The results showed that : first, the form of solidarity carried out was paying dues, donating basic necessities, donatig snack and drinks, donating boxed rice, donating energy to make rice cone and preparing for events, donating equipment and supplies, compiling event rundowns, and providing entertainment. Second, the driving factors for solidarity are internal encouragement, the influence of religion, village principles, and the ability of the village head to instill tolerance, while there are no inhibiting factors.  
TRADISI RUWAHAN SEBAGAI ALAT KOMUNIKASI ANTAR UMAT BERAGAMA DI DESA CANDIHARJO MOJOKERTO Melanda warsetiyo putri; agus machfud fauzi

Abstract

Communication that is often encountered by the people of Candiharjo Village is cross-cultural communication between Muslims and non-Muslims. The communication that occurs can be seen through the implementation of the ruwahan tradition. The ruwahan tradition is one of the Javanese traditions that is held before the holy month of Ramadan. The ruwahan tradition is interpreted as a symbol of gratitude to the creator of the farmers so that their crops are abundant and as a source of safety and blessings. The research objective was to analyze the ruwahan tradition as a means of communication between religious communities in the village of Candiharjo Mojokerto. This study uses qualitative methods by means of direct interviews and applying 3M health protocols. The theory used is Emile Durkheim's theory of mechanical solidarity. The result of the research states that the ruwahan tradition is one of the activities that creates harmony between religious communities. In the ruwahan tradition, there are several activities, such as salvation (kenduren), mutual cooperation to clean the village, and the pilgrimage to the family grave. These activities create communication and build tolerance among religious communities. This attitude of tolerance is mutual respect, respect, and so on.
